Today I'm sharing two lovely Revlon Moon Candy shades with you - Orbit and Cosmic. The Moon Candy range included one side that's a creme polish, and the other side with holographic flakies . *swoon* I really love the look of the flakies in these polishes... It's gorgeous.

First up is Cosmic. The base for Cosmic is a a dark yellow-green creme. It needed . Needs two coats for opacity. The shift in the flakie colour went from orange to green . I used one coat of the flakie side in the photos below.

Although I'm not a huge fan of green nail polishes , this one was quite fun to wear. 

Next up is Orbit . The base for Orbit is a dark eggplant purple and is a one-coater. The shift of the flakies here goes between blue and purple . I used one coat of Orbit and one coat of the flakies below. This one was my personal favourite of the two.

My overall thoughts on the collection:
  • Dry time is a longer than normal because the flakie polish is quite a bit thicker and removal is not as difficult as glitter but not as smooth as it would be without the flakies. In other words, removal will take some time but not be as messy or frustrating as taking off glitter
  • Base coat! Base coat! Base coat! If you don't wear it, you seriously risk staining your nails since all the base polishes are dark. Use two base coats to be safe . I only used one coat of base coat on Orbit and it stained. *sad facey *
  • You will have to use the dabbing technique to place the glitters, simply sweeping it across the nails will not leave enough flakes on the nail and then if you try to sweep on another coat, you'll pull off the ones you already have on
  • If your a flakie fan, you'll love this collection to death. 

These polishes retail at Revlon counters nationwide for R89,95 .
